Segnetics

Вернуться   Segnetics > Форум Segnetics > SMLogix

SMLogix Вопросы о работе в среде SMLogix и о FBD-программировании

Ответ
 
Опции темы Поиск в этой теме
Старый 25.03.2020, 02:17   #1
Shogun
Member
 
Регистрация: Feb 2013
Сообщения: 73
Благодарил(а): 2 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Exclamation Ошибка компоновки проекта

Здравствуйте.
Не могу загрузить в SMH4 проект. Пробовал с смартом и без. Что может быть? Версия SMLogix последняя.
Вложения
Тип файла: zip 3501_SMH_2_v0.8.psl.zip (1.74 Мбайт, 12 просмотров)
Shogun вне форума   Ответить с цитированием
Старый 25.03.2020, 11:13   #2
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 074
Благодарил(а): 15 раз(а)
Поблагодарили: 660 раз(а) в 604 сообщениях
По умолчанию Ответ: Ошибка компоновки проекта

Цитата:
Сообщение от Shogun Посмотреть сообщение
Здравствуйте.
Не могу загрузить в SMH4 проект. Пробовал с смартом и без. Что может быть? Версия SMLogix последняя.
Последняя 3.32 или последняя 3.30?


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.
Arsie вне форума   Ответить с цитированием
Старый 25.03.2020, 11:21   #3
Ilya J.
Сотрудник Сегнетикс
 
Аватара для Ilya J.
 
Регистрация: Mar 2016
Адрес: SPb
Сообщения: 4 317
Благодарил(а): 0 раз(а)
Поблагодарили: 255 раз(а) в 251 сообщениях
По умолчанию Ответ: Ошибка компоновки проекта

Цитата:
Сообщение от Shogun Посмотреть сообщение
Здравствуйте.
Не могу загрузить в SMH4 проект. Пробовал с смартом и без. Что может быть? Версия SMLogix последняя.
Передал программистам ваш проект.


__________________
Если ничто другое не помогает, прочтите, наконец, инструкцию
Ilya J. вне форума   Ответить с цитированием
Старый 25.03.2020, 23:57   #4
Shogun
Member
 
Регистрация: Feb 2013
Сообщения: 73
Благодарил(а): 2 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ию Ответ: Ошибка компоновки проекта

Цитата:
Сообщение от Arsie Посмотреть сообщение
Последняя 3.32 или последняя 3.30?
3.30.0294
Shogun вне форума   Ответить с цитированием
Старый 26.03.2020, 11:17   #5
Ilya J.
Сотрудник Сегнетикс
 
Аватара для Ilya J.
 
Регистрация: Mar 2016
Адрес: SPb
Сообщения: 4 317
Благодарил(а): 0 раз(а)
Поблагодарили: 255 раз(а) в 251 сообщениях
По умолчанию Ответ: Ошибка компоновки проекта

Проблема у вас возникла из-за вставки смарта в макросы и дальнейшего копипаста этих макросов.

Вот исправленный проект, отпишитесь, как скачаете.


__________________
Если ничто другое не помогает, прочтите, наконец, инструкцию

Последний раз редактировалось Ilya J., 02.04.2020 в 00:18
Ilya J. вне форума   Ответить с цитированием
Старый 26.03.2020, 12:08   #6
Shogun
Member
 
Регистрация: Feb 2013
Сообщения: 73
Благодарил(а): 2 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ию Ответ: Ошибка компоновки проекта

Цитата:
Сообщение от Ilya J. Посмотреть сообщение
Проблема у вас возникла из-за вставки смарта в макросы и дальнейшего копипаста этих макросов.

Вот исправленный проект, отпишитесь, как скачаете.
А можете отметить в каком месте? А то визуально разницы не вижу - что бы такое не получилось в следующий раз. Я вроде после копипасты удалял дубляж и замещал нормальным блоком смарта. Как правильно?
Shogun вне форума   Ответить с цитированием
Старый 26.03.2020, 12:25   #7
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 074
Благодарил(а): 15 раз(а)
Поблагодарили: 660 раз(а) в 604 сообщениях
По умолчанию Ответ: Ошибка компоновки проекта

Цитата:
Сообщение от Shogun Посмотреть сообщение
что бы такое не получилось в следующий раз. Я вроде после копипасты удалял дубляж и замещал нормальным блоком смарта. Как правильно?
Копипаст макросов, когда внутри есть СМАрт, долгое время был запрещён. Сейчас разрешили и что-то работает не так.

Поэтому просто не копипастьте макросы с вложениями SMArt.


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.

Последний раз редактировалось Arsie, 26.03.2020 в 16:07
Arsie вне форума   Ответить с цитированием
Старый 01.04.2020, 19:23   #8
Shogun
Member
 
Регистрация: Feb 2013
Сообщения: 73
Благодарил(а): 2 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ию Ответ: Ошибка компоновки проекта

Цитата:
Сообщение от Arsie Посмотреть сообщение
Копипаст макросов, когда внутри есть СМАрт, долгое время был запрещён. Сейчас разрешили и что-то работает не так.

Поэтому просто не копипастьте макросы с вложениями SMArt.
А что делать если есть еще 2 проекта с такой же проблемой?
Удалил смарт из существующих макросов которые копировал, всё-равно не компилируется. Или нужно удалять целиком макросы и заново копировать уже без смарта?
Shogun вне форума   Ответить с цитированием
Старый 01.04.2020, 20:40   #9
Ilya J.
Сотрудник Сегнетикс
 
Аватара для Ilya J.
 
Регистрация: Mar 2016
Адрес: SPb
Сообщения: 4 317
Благодарил(а): 0 раз(а)
Поблагодарили: 255 раз(а) в 251 сообщениях
По умолчанию Ответ: Ошибка компоновки проекта

Цитата:
Сообщение от Shogun Посмотреть сообщение
А что делать если есть еще 2 проекта с такой же проблемой?
Удалил смарт из существующих макросов которые копировал, всё-равно не компилируется. Или нужно удалять целиком макросы и заново копировать уже без смарта?
Попробуйте удалить полностью, если не получится - присылайте проекты.


__________________
Если ничто другое не помогает, прочтите, наконец, инструкцию
Ilya J. вне форума   Ответить с цитированием
Старый 01.04.2020, 23:46   #10
Shogun
Member
 
Регистрация: Feb 2013
Сообщения: 73
Благодарил(а): 2 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ию Ответ: Ошибка компоновки проекта

Цитата:
Сообщение от Ilya J. Посмотреть сообщение
Попробуйте удалить полностью, если не получится - присылайте проекты.
Попробовал перекопировать снова без смарта макрос "Вытяжка". И опять неудача...
Вложения
Тип файла: zip 3501_SMH_3_v0.7.psl.zip (2.59 Мбайт, 9 просмотров)
Shogun вне форума   Ответить с цитированием
Старый 02.04.2020, 00:18   #11
Ilya J.
Сотрудник Сегнетикс
 
Аватара для Ilya J.
 
Регистрация: Mar 2016
Адрес: SPb
Сообщения: 4 317
Благодарил(а): 0 раз(а)
Поблагодарили: 255 раз(а) в 251 сообщениях
По умолчанию Ответ: Ошибка компоновки проекта

Цитата:
Сообщение от Ilya J. Посмотреть сообщение
Проблема у вас возникла из-за вставки смарта в макросы....
Не используйте смарт внутри макросов. Передал программистам ваш проект.


__________________
Если ничто другое не помогает, прочтите, наконец, инструкцию
Ilya J. вне форума   Ответить с цитированием
Старый 02.04.2020, 10:52   #12
Shogun
Member
 
Регистрация: Feb 2013
Сообщения: 73
Благодарил(а): 2 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ию Ответ: Ошибка компоновки проекта

Цитата:
Сообщение от Ilya J. Посмотреть сообщение
Не используйте смарт внутри макросов. Передал программистам ваш проект.
Ну теперь уже буду знать что так нельзя. Спасибо.
Shogun вне форума   Ответить с цитированием
Старый 03.04.2020, 01:07   #13
Ilya J.
Сотрудник Сегнетикс
 
Аватара для Ilya J.
 
Регистрация: Mar 2016
Адрес: SPb
Сообщения: 4 317
Благодарил(а): 0 раз(а)
Поблагодарили: 255 раз(а) в 251 сообщениях
По умолчанию Ответ: Ошибка компоновки проекта

Отформатируйте контроллер из 3.32 лоджика, там ваши проекты загружаются.


__________________
Если ничто другое не помогает, прочтите, наконец, инструкцию
Ilya J. вне форума   Ответить с цитированием
Ответ

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ать свои сообщения

BB code is Вкл.
[IMG] код Вкл.
HTML код Выкл.



Часовой пояс GMT +4, время: 03:49.


Версия vBulletin: 3.8.7
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Segnetics 2005 - 2024